How Our Structural Drying Services Process Works
When you call us for Structural Drying Services, our team springs into action. We understand the critical first hours after damage occur are crucial in preventing further damage and costly repairs. Our process is designed to be fast, efficient, and effective, and we’ll work closely with you every step of the way.
Initial Assessment and Equipment Setup
Our technicians will arrive within 60 minutes to assess the damage and set up our specialized equipment, including desiccant dehumidifiers and air scrubbers, to start drying out your property quickly and safely. Within hours, we’ll have a plan in place to get your home dry and safe.
Water Removal and Extraction
We’ll use powerful pumps and wet/dry vacuums to remove standing water and extract water from carpets, padding, and other materials. This step is critical in preventing further damage and growth of mold and mildew.
Structural Drying and Dehumidification
Our desiccant dehumidifiers and air scrubbers will work tirelessly to remove excess moisture from the air and structural elements of your home, including walls, floors, and ceilings. This step can take anywhere from 3-5 days, depending on the severity of the damage.
Monitoring and Verification
We’ll continuously monitor the drying process and verify that your home is safe and dry before considering the job complete. Our team will work with you to ensure your satisfaction and peace of mind.
Final Inspection and Clean-up
Once the drying process is complete, our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ure your home is safe and secure. We’ll also handle any necessary clean-up and disposal of damaged materials.

Structural Drying Services v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water leak in a bathroom | Yes | No | You can handle a small leak with some basic plumbing tools and knowledge. |
| Water damage from a burst pipe | No | Yes | A burst pipe needs immediate attention to prevent further damage and costly repairs. |
| Musty odors in a crawl space | No | Yes | Musty odors in a crawl space can be a sign of mold and mildew growth, which needs professional attention to remove safely. |
| Water damage from a storm | No | Yes | Water damage from a storm can be extensive and needs professional equipment and expertise to dry out your home safely and effectively. |
| Small water stain on a ceiling | Maybe | No | You can handle a small water stain with some basic cleaning supplies and knowledge, but it’s always best to have a professional assess the damage to ensure it’s safe and secure. |
| Water damage from a sewer backup | No | Yes | Water damage from a sewer backup needs immediate attention to prevent further damage and health hazards. |
